Browse Source

Stricter Phishing Filtering

SukkaW 3 years ago
parent
commit
5e123fd878
2 changed files with 6 additions and 6 deletions
  1. 5 5
      Build/build-phishing-domainset.js
  2. 1 1
      List/domainset/cdn.conf

+ 5 - 5
Build/build-phishing-domainset.js

@@ -73,15 +73,15 @@ const BLACK_TLD = Array.from(new Set([
         domainCountMap[apexDomain] += 1;
 
         // Add more weight if the domain is long enough
-        if (domain.length > 45) {
+        if (domain.length > 44) {
           domainCountMap[apexDomain] += 3.5;
-        } else if (domain.length > 35) {
+        } else if (domain.length > 34) {
           domainCountMap[apexDomain] += 2.5;
-        } else if (domain.length > 30) {
+        } else if (domain.length > 29) {
           domainCountMap[apexDomain] += 1.5;
-        } else if (domain.length > 25) {
+        } else if (domain.length > 24) {
           domainCountMap[apexDomain] += 0.75;
-        } else if (domain.length > 21) {
+        } else if (domain.length > 19) {
           domainCountMap[apexDomain] += 0.25;
         }
 

+ 1 - 1
List/domainset/cdn.conf

@@ -30,7 +30,7 @@ cdn.pika.dev
 .denopkg.com
 .jspm.io
 .jspm.dev
-polyfill.io
+.polyfill.io
 ajax.microsoft.com
 cdn.plyr.io
 lib.arvancloud.com